PRIMARY school pupils who finished in the top 10 of a national competition have been congratulated by an MSP.
Youngsters at Gullane Primary School were among 29 teams from across Scotland taking part in the Euroquiz National Final at the Scottish Parliament.
The P6 class finished in 10th spot at the quiz, which sees teams of pupils tested on their knowledge of European history, geography, sport, culture, languages and the European Union.
Martin Whitfield, South Scotland MSP, was unable to attend the event in Holyrood due to a prior commitment but the former Dirleton Primary School teacher visited nearby Gullane Primary before the summer holidays to offer his congratulations.
He said: “The Euroquiz is a prestigious event that tests teams’ knowledge and understanding of information and facts about Europe and its nations.
“The team from Gullane did brilliantly to make it all the way to the final and represent East Lothian at the Scottish Parliament.
“I enjoyed the opportunity to visit the school, congratulate the pupils on their achievement and hear more about their day out at Holyrood.
“While they didn’t quite manage to win on the day, reaching the final was a fantastic effort and the team members and their schoolmates can all be very proud of their achievement.”
